Creating a Social Media Strategy
Developing a strong social media strategy is crucial for small law firms to effectively engage with their audience and increase their online presence. Here are the key steps involved in creating an effective social media strategy:
Identify Your Target Audience
- Conduct research to understand the demographics, interests, and behaviors of your target audience.
 - Create buyer personas to tailor your content and engagement strategies to resonate with your ideal clients.
 
Select the Right Platforms
- Choose social media platforms that are most relevant to your target audience and industry, such as LinkedIn, Twitter, and Facebook.
 - Consider the type of content you want to share and the engagement level on each platform to determine the best fit for your firm.
 
Set Clear Goals and Objectives
- Define specific and measurable goals for your social media marketing efforts, such as increasing website traffic, generating leads, or enhancing brand awareness.
 -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) to track the success of your social media strategy and make adjustments as needed.

Leveraging Paid Advertising
In today's competitive digital landscape, leveraging paid advertising on social media can be a game-changer for small law firms looking to expand their online reach and attract potential clients. Paid advertising offers various benefits, including targeted exposure, increased brand visibility, and the ability to reach a specific audience segment effectively.
Benefits of Using Paid Advertising
- Targeted Exposure: Paid advertising allows small law firms to target specific demographics, interests, and behaviors, ensuring their ads reach the right audience.
 - Increased Brand Visibility: By investing in paid ads, firms can increase their brand awareness and visibility on social media platforms, making them more recognizable to potential clients.
 - Measurable Results: Paid advertising provides firms with detailed analytics and insights, allowing them to track the performance of their ads and make data-driven decisions to optimize their campaigns.
 
Tips on Budgeting and Targeting the Right Audience for Paid Ads
- Set Clear Goals: Define your objectives and budget constraints before launching a paid advertising campaign to ensure you allocate your resources effectively.
 - Identify Your Target Audience: Conduct thorough research to understand your target audience's demographics, interests, and online behavior to create highly targeted ads that resonate with them.
 - Use A/B Testing: Experiment with different ad creatives, messaging, and targeting criteria to identify what resonates best with your target audience and optimize your campaigns for better results.
